Modern interior design is all about clean lines, uncluttered spaces, and blending functionality with style. 1. Embrace Clean Lines and Minimalism

Modern design is known for simplicity. That doesn’t mean boring—it means intentional. Think straight lines, uncluttered surfaces, and furniture that serves both style and function.

Quick Tips:

  • Opt for low-profile furniture with sleek edges

  • Avoid overly ornate pieces or too many accessories

  • Keep décor minimal and let your space breathe

2. Neutral Color Palettes with Pops of Contrast

Modern spaces often use a base of neutral colors—whites, greys, beiges—and then add contrast through darker hues or bold accent pieces.

Pro Tip: Use black, navy, or emerald green for contrast. Add color through pillows, throws, or artwork.

3. Mix Materials for Texture

Modern doesn’t mean cold. Mixing different materials like wood, metal, glass, and textiles adds warmth and personality.

Try This:

  • A wooden dining table with metal chairs

  • Velvet cushions on a leather sofa

  • A concrete coffee table with a soft area rug

4. Focus on Functionality

Modern design loves practical spaces. Multifunctional furniture like ottomans with storage, modular sofas, or wall-mounted desks can make your space smarter and more usable.

Pro Tip: Think about how each item serves a purpose. If it doesn’t add value, it might not belong.

5. Go Bold with Lighting

Lighting is a secret weapon in modern design. Whether it’s a sculptural chandelier, industrial pendant, or LED strip lights, bold lighting makes a big impact.

Try This: Install dimmers to change the mood. Mix ambient, task, and accent lighting to highlight different areas of the room.

6. Open Up Your Space

Modern homes often feel open and airy. Even if you’re not knocking down walls, you can create that vibe by rearranging furniture to improve flow and removing bulky items.

Pro Tip: Use area rugs and furniture placement to define zones within an open-plan space.

7. Add Large-Scale Art

One large piece of art can say more than a dozen small frames. Modern design favors bold, oversized art that makes a statement.

Try This: Choose abstract or black-and-white pieces for a contemporary look.

8. Incorporate Natural Elements

Plants, wood, stone, and sunlight bring nature indoors and balance out the sleekness of modern design.

Try This:

  • Add a fiddle leaf fig or snake plant to brighten corners

  • Use wood shelves or stone planters to add texture

9. Use Mirrors to Reflect Light and Space

Mirrors not only look great—they make rooms feel bigger and brighter. They're perfect for small spaces or dark rooms.

Pro Tip: Place a large mirror across from a window to bounce natural light around the room.

10. Personalize with Meaningful Accents

Modern doesn’t mean impersonal. Add character with pieces that tell your story—travel finds, handmade items, or framed photos.

Try This: Mix in vintage accents or a DIY piece to make your space feel truly yours.
